Πίνακας περιεχομένων:
Ορισμός - Τι σημαίνει Dynamic HTML (DHTML);
Το Dynamic HTML (DHTML) αναφέρεται σε ετικέτες κώδικα και σύνταξης που επιτρέπουν στους προγραμματιστές να δημιουργούν πολύ κινούμενες και διαδραστικές ιστοσελίδες.
Πολλές από τις πτυχές του DHTML περιλαμβάνονται στο HTML 4.0, αλλά η χρήση του όρου DHTML έχει γίνει λιγότερο συνηθισμένη καθώς έχουν προκύψει νεότερες πρακτικές κωδικοποίησης στο Web. Κατά τη δημιουργία δυναμικών ιστοσελίδων, πολλοί προγραμματιστές χρησιμοποιούν γλώσσα που υπογραμμίζει τη σημασία της γλώσσας προγραμματισμού JavaScript (JS).
Η Techopedia εξηγεί τη δυναμική HTML (DHTML)
Γενικά, το DHTML δεν παρέχει μοναδική δυνατότητα φόρτωσης στις ιστοσελίδες με την εκκίνηση κάθε χρήστη, αλλά παρέχει δυναμικά στοιχεία, όπως χαρακτηριστικά drag-and-drop, αναπτυσσόμενα μενού και άλλες εξελιγμένες διεπαφές ιστοσελίδων. Ένα βασικό χαρακτηριστικό DHTML είναι μια αντικειμενοστρεφής προβολή των στοιχείων και των στοιχείων ελέγχου της ιστοσελίδας και των Φύλλων Στυλ Cascading (CSS), τα οποία χρησιμοποιούνται για τον καθορισμό των συστατικών στοιχείων ιστοσελίδων και ιστότοπων. Ως προσέγγιση αντικειμενοστρεφούς σχεδίασης στο Web, το DHTML επιτρέπει στους προγραμματιστές να δημιουργήσουν πολλά είδη ηλεκτρονικών παιχνιδιών απευθείας σε ιστοσελίδες.
Η διατήρηση της τρέχουσας ορολογίας και των συμβάσεων διευκολύνει τη σημαντική πρόκληση κωδικοποίησης της DHTML, η οποία είναι ότι τα μεμονωμένα προγράμματα περιήγησης απαιτούν διαφορετικές παραμέτρους. Ορισμένα προγράμματα περιήγησης χειρίζονται κώδικα DHTML καλύτερα από άλλα, αλλά η δυνατότητα cross-browser παραμένει ζήτημα ανάπτυξης DHTML.
Το μοντέλο αντικειμένου εγγράφου (DOM) είναι μια εναλλακτική λύση για το αντικειμενοστρεφές μοντέλο της DHTML.
